| Sumario: | Anupama Kundoo is the professor in charge of the first ETSAB Visiting Studio. Assisted by Carles Crosas she runs the Design Studio Made in Ciutat Meridiana at the ETSAB which is promoted and supported by Hàbitat Urbà from the Barcelona City Council (Ajuntament de Barcelona). This lecture -sponsored by the Cátedra Blanca and presented by Jordi Ros, Director of ETSAB- took place within the frame of her academic collaboration with ETSAB and is an inspiring starting point of our new section Docencia (Teaching). |
